#ed1430 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ed1430 is composed of 92.9% red, 7.8%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.6% magenta, 79.7%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 352.3 degrees, a saturation of 85.8% and a lightness of 50.4%. #ed1430 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2860 with #db0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0033.

#ed1430 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ed1430 has RGB values of R:237, G:20,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.92, Y:0.8,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15537200.

Shades and Tints of #ed1430
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020000 is the darkest color, while #feeff1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ed1430
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#827f7f is the less saturated color, while #f70a29 is the most saturated one.
